The weight of corn chips dispensed into a 14-ounce bag by the dispensing machine has been identified as possessing a normal distribution with a mean of 14.5 ounces and a standard deviation of 0.2 ounce. Suppose 100 bags of chips are randomly selected. Find the probability that the mean weight of these 100 bags exceeds 14.6 ounces.
Scientific Method
A systematic approach to research and experimentation used to explore observations and answer questions, involving hypothesis formulation, experimentation, observation, and conclusion.
Data Analysis
The process of inspecting, cleaning, transforming, and modeling data with the objective of discovering useful information, informing conclusions, and supporting decision-making.
Organizing Results
refers to the process of systematically arranging data or findings in a study or experiment for analysis and presentation.
Independent Variable
In an experiment, the variable that is manipulated or changed by the researcher to observe its effect on the dependent variable.
